Job Duties
- Performs general carpentry and cabinet-making in support of alterations and new construction.
- Measures and prepares working drawings and estimates amounts of materials when necessary.
- Installs dry wall, floor and ceiling systems.
- Performs general roof work and masonry tasks when necessary.
- Prepares all surfaces with joint compound, caulking, and sanding.
- Removes hardware and other items.
- Places masking tape and drop cloths to protect surfaces.
- Sets up scaffolding and ladders for safe usage.
- Applies paints, stains, and varnishes to various surfaces using brushes, rollers, and spray guns.
- Pastes, applies, trims, and smoothes wall coverings and materials.
- Removes finished area to working order.
- Cleans and maintains equipment and systems as required.
- Maintains all tools and equipment in safe and operable condition.
- Reports problems to supervisor.
- Affords assistance in maintenance of signage and directional systems.
- Maintains accurate daily records of time and materials.
- Serves as technical resource and team leader to assure a quality product when necessary.

About Geisinger
Founded more than 100 years ago by Abigail Geisinger, the system now includes ten hospital campuses, a 550,000-member health plan, two research centers and the Geisinger Commonwealth School of Medicine. With nearly 24,000 employees and more than 1,700 employed physicians, Geisinger boosts its hometown economies in Pennsylvania by billions of dollars annually.
